Mouse Computer unveils NVIDIA Ion based nettop

Posted on Wednesday, January 13 2010 @ 5:20 CET by Thomas De Maesschalck
A Japanese company named Mouse Computer has unveiled the Lm-mini20, a new nettop based on the NVIDIA ION platform with the Intel Atom 230 processor.
. Unlike the company's CD drive packing netbook, there isn't really much of note here. The 34800 yen ($376) version has a 1.6GHz Intel Atom 230 processor, Windows 7 Home Premium, 160GB of storage, 1GB of RAM, and NVIDIA ION graphics. And you can configure the standing mini-desktop to your hearts content with a larger hard drive and more RAM.
